본문 바로가기
반응형

Data Science34

[2주차] Multiple Regression Seasonality : 계절적 영향 집값 모델링할 때 여름이 성수기, 겨울이 비수기 sine 함수 도입 (매년 리셋, 패턴 반복) 2021. 5. 27.
[1주차] Coursera Machine Learning : Regression x : input y : output y can be predicted from x model : how we assume the world works f(x) : expected relationship between x and y Regression model : yi = f(xi) + ei E(ei) = 0 ㄴexpected value ㄴequally likely that error is positive or negative ㄴyi is equally likely to be above or below f(xi) "Essentially all models are wrong, but some are useful." -George Box, 1987 Task1 - which model f(x)? Task2 .. 2021. 5. 27.
[R] 반복문 : if 조건문, ifelse 함수 if 조건문 if(조건1){ 코드블럭1 } else if(조건2){ 코드블럭2 } else{ 코드블럭 } 조건1이 TRUE이면 코드블럭1을 실행하고 조건문 종료 조건1이 FALSE이면 else if문으로 이동 조건1이 FALSE이고 조건2가 TRUE이면 코드블럭2를 실행하고 종료 조건2가 FALSE이면 else문으로 이동 조건1과 조건2가 FALSE이면 코드블럭3을 실행하고 조건문 종료 * 코드블럭이 여러 줄이면 반드시 중괄호로 감싸주어야 하며, 한줄이면 안써도 됨 ifelse( ) 함수 ifelse(test, yes, no) test : 조건 yes : 조건이 TRUE일 떄 실행 no : 조건이 FALSE일 때 실행 ifelse(test = score>=70, yes = '합격', no = '불합격') 2021. 3. 15.
R 프로그래밍 : 리스트(list) - 생성, 인덱싱, 추가, 삭제, 변경 리스트 (list) R에서 가장 광범위하게 사용되는 자료구조로 벡터, 행렬, 데이터프레임 및 리스트 등 다양한 자료형의 객체를 원소로 가질 수 있다. 리스트를 인덱싱할 때 대괄호를 겹쳐서 [[ ]] 사용한다. 벡터처럼 대괄호를 하나만 사용하면 해당 원소를 항상 리스트로 출력 하지만 대괄호를 겹쳐서 사용하면 해당 원소를 본래 자료구조로 출력 '겹대괄호' 안에는 인덱스를 단 하나만 지정 리스트 원소에 이름이 있으면 달러 기호 ($)로 해당 원소 선택 가능 리스트$원소명 : 해당 원소를 본래 자료구조로 출력 리스트에 없는 원소명을 지정하면 항상 NULL을 출력 R함수가 실행된 결과로 여러 객체를 함께 반환하려면, 결과를 리스트로 생성하여 반환하는 것이 좋다. 대부분의 R함수는 리스트를 반환할 때, 원소마다 이.. 2021. 3. 10.
반응형